El Chapo’s old cartel storm family’s Mexican home, kidnap man, set home ablaze with Molotov cocktails killing his son, 7, while his daughter, 2, who suffered burns to 90 percent of her body clings to life

Popular Stories

Dayron Luna Viera, 7, was declared dead at a local hospital in Mexico Wednesday due to second and third degree burns that he suffered
Dayron’s two-year-old sister, Keyla Luna Viera, clings to life after suffering second and third degree burns and was reportedly transferred Thursday to Shriners Hospitals for Children in California
Gunmen allegedly tied to El Chapo’s Sinaloa Cartel burned down a home in Sonora, Mexico, on Tuesday, set it ablaze with Molotov cocktails and kidnapped their 23-year-old father
Dayron’s father, José de Jesús Luna, was taken out of the home before the assailants torched the home with Molotov cocktails
A spokesperson for the Sonora State Attorney General said the whereabouts of José de Jesús Luna was unknown 
The children’s mother Perla Verónica Viera, 31, and their uncle Christian Abdel, both suffered burns to 60 percent of their bodies and are still hospitalized
